brendon marczan it's ecstasy artwork
 

>it's ecstacy

> brendon marczan, 2008

> original artwork

> 297mm wide x 210mm high (unframed) (11.69" x 8.27")

> ink + marker

winter in Sydney is pretty easy compared to other cities in Australia and around the world. we are lucky that we don't get freezing cold temperatures and i'm still able to wear t-shirts around most of the time. i collect t-shirts so this makes me extremely happy. the 2008 winter was so warm in fact, i don't remember ever wearing a jacket to keep warm.

Montreal is quite a little bit colder than Sydney in the winter. i was there in december 2007 and froze my ass off trying to get from my hotel to... basically anywhere. the minus 25 degrees cut through my several layers of jeans, undergarments and jackets. amazingly, the homeless in Montreal are possibly the craziest in the world, braving the ridiculous conditions and standing outside almost all day to beg for money.

it's ecstasy is a sketch of a teenager waiting for her friend outside a bar in Montreal. i got lost trying to find a bar that was recommended to me on st catherine street and she was crouched over, possibly drunk, but either way just trying to keep warm. the lines are created with ink pen, the colour is marker.

   
 

> this artwork is created on acid-free paper but has not been UV treated. i recommend it be framed in UV coated glass and kept away from direct sunlight to avoid fading.
